Your Hewlett Packard Pavilion Desktop A64 Series a6417.fr supports up to 8192 in 4 slots and modules must be installed 1 at a time.

Install in matched pairs to utilize Dual Channel mode. Installing more than 4GB of memory will require a 64-bit Operating System. Mixing module speeds will default to the lowest speed.
